For this part, we can disregard the horizontal velocity because horizontal and vertical motion are INDEPENDENT.
We can used the simplified equation to solve for time:
[tex]t = \sqrt{\frac{2h}{g}}[/tex]
Where:
h = height
g = acceleration due to gravity (assume g = 10 m/s²)
Plug in given values:
[tex]t = \sqrt{\frac{2(50)}{10}} = \sqrt{10}[/tex]
t ≈3.162 sec
